Abstract
The utility model relates to a rostone load deformation test platform, rostone load deformation test platform are equipped with and apply pressure device, deflection meter, aluminum metal alloy frame frame, promote closing device, the test piece is carried, electropneumatic controller PLC, touch display screen etc.. Apply pressure device with promote closing device respectively with the cylinder as execute component, apply with the promotion of test piece and compress tightly through the flexible quick -witted pressure of rostone deformation test of reaching of cylinder, the test piece according to system setting, promotes closing device and compresses tightly the test piece after putting into test piece promotion frame, exerts pressure device and exerts pressure to the test piece, and the deflection meter of high accuracy is measured, through data line handle measuring data transfer to electropneumatic controller PLC, draws the measuring data through touch display screen.

The brief for work:Before on-test, by test specimen from test specimen lifting basket porch push-in, treat test specimen push-in least significant end and
After very steady, it is possible to click on on-test button on the touchscreen.At this moment, lifting cylinder stretches out, and test specimen falls in support projection
On, lifting cylinder continues to stretch out, until compressing test specimen.Preloaded afterwards, load cylinder is stretched out, and test specimen is pressed onto to loading pad
Center, pull pressure sensor starts reading, and when pressure reaches 1330N, proportional dump valve keeps pressure, quiet after 2.5min
12.5min is put, the numerical value L of deflectometer is at this moment read0.Again apply the load 1.5min-2.0min of 1330N, unload 10min
Afterwards, the numerical value L of deflectometer is again read off1.Measurement is accurate to 0.02mm.Electric controller PLC calculates residual deflection value simultaneously automatically
Display.
